The Clinical Trials Site Management Organizations Market was valued at USD 6.62 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ow to USD 7.04 billion in 2025, with a CAGR of 6.42%, reaching USD 9.62 billion by 2030.
KEY MARKET STATISTICS | |
---|---|
Base Year [2024] | USD 6.62 billion |
Estimated Year [2025] | USD 7.04 billion |
Forecast Year [2030] | USD 9.62 billion |
CAGR (%) | 6.42% |

Transformative Shifts: Redefining Practices in the Clinical Trials Landscape
Recent years have witnessed a series of transformative shifts reshaping the clinical trial environment. Significant advancements in digital health technologies, coupled with an increasing emphasis on patient centricity, have redefined how clinical sites manage operations and interact with participants. The traditional model has gradually been replaced by agile frameworks that leverage real-time data analytics and remote monitoring, thereby enhancing decision-making promptness and elevating protocol adherence. Organizations are not only embracing these technological innovations but are also revisiting long-standing processes to stay ahead in a highly competitive market.
The integration of advanced software platforms and sophisticated data management systems has led to accelerated timelines and improved accuracy in data capture. Innovative approaches to patient recruitment and site activation are now central to operational strategies, ensuring efficiency and cost-effectiveness. Additionally, regulatory agencies worldwide are now more receptive to these digital trends, which has facilitated smoother trial approvals, process standardizations, and enhanced risk management practices. Through reimagined service delivery models, companies are poised to benefit from scalable solutions that address both short-term challenges and long-term strategic objectives. Overall, these shifts indicate an industry at the cusp of major change, where adaptability and technology-driven insights are key drivers of sustained success.

Key Regional Insights: Navigating Global Dynamics in Clinical Trials
The global footprint of clinical trials is marked by distinctive regional dynamics that influence operational strategies and market performance. In the Americas, there is a marked emphasis on leveraging robust infrastructure and well-established regulatory frameworks to drive patient enrollment and streamline trial execution processes. This region's commitment to innovation, coupled with high levels of investment in cutting-edge research, positions it as a leader in operational excellence. Simultaneously, the Europe, Middle East & Africa region demonstrates a dynamic mix of traditional expertise and emerging technologies, reflecting a balanced approach where historical strengths in clinical research harmonize with progressive regulatory reforms.
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is rapidly gaining momentum, fueled by an expanding pool of clinical sites and a surge in research funding. This vibrant landscape not only supports a diverse participant base but also encourages the adoption of flexible, adaptive strategies that meet the demands of competitive markets.
